Abstract
Antenna design for ground penetrating radar (GPR) requires to take into account a number of features related to subsurface sensing. Usually, such antennas are placed very closely to the object surface under investigation. They should be wideband to ensure good resolution, capable to operate on low frequencies to provide reasonable penetration depth, and be sufficiently sensitive and portable. Here we present the results of comparative analysis performed for two types of most popular antennas - the unidirectional spiral antenna and the tapered-slot antenna (TSA) of Vivaldi type, designed and fabricated by the authors.
